Seabright unveils 4.3-inch Windows wonder - the PC430 Micro PC

Tiny super computer that packs it all in


7 November 2008 14:51 GMT / By Katie Scott

The Seabright PC430 handheld does it all (well...almost).

The 4.3-inch Windows 5.0 wonder has a 533MHz Samsung 2442A CPU, 128MB of SD RAM, between 1GB and 4GB of flash memory, and a USB 2.0 port.

And there's the optional features which include GPS, DVB-T digital TV and Wi-Fi.

You also get software including Word, Excel, a picture browser, an e-book reader, and errr ... a paint brush.

The more unusual feature is the D-pad and A, B, X, Y button formation which you get instead of a keyboard, but which is sure to appeal to gamers.

There's no news though as to whether any games will come bundled with the device nor whether this mini PC is going to make it to Europe.
